Vocational/Technical Education: Arogundade launches campaign to empower youths

The Office of the Technical, Vocational and Entrepreneurship Education (TVEE) has launched a campaign programme aimed at empowering Nigerians, particularly the youths towards fostering economic growth and prosperity in the country.

Christened UNLOCK, all that any Nigerian interested in participating has to do is to record a short video (not more than 90 seconds) to share his or her vocational experience, plans for 2024 and how the government could help and support him or her.

The video should then be shared on Facebook and Instagram social media platforms using the hashtag #My2024TVEEGoals and tag @abiola_arogundade_ssa.

Shortlisted candidates will be enrolled for a two-week intensive programme on business plan development after which outstanding participants will be selected for a grant of N500,000 alongside others to win business startup kits and lots of other prizes.

Flagging off the campaign at the weekend in Abuja, the Senior Special Assistant to the President on TVEE, Madam Abiola Arogundade, said the aim was to foster economic growth and prosperity in the country.

Saying that UNLOCK is in alignment with the Renewed Hope agenda of President Bola Ahmed Tinubu , Arogundade described it as a transformative campaign adding that it was initiated by her office with the aim of unlocking the potentials of the nation’s technicians and artisans and to enable the Youths to live their dreams by guiding them on how to create commercial and sustainable businesses.

Expressing delight that the programme is open to all Nigerians irrespective of background, age, gender and literacy levels, the Presidential Aide declared, “If you want to unlock a brighter future, your opportunity is here”.

The campaign will run from Monday, 22nd January to Sunday, 11th February, 2024.
